#d800da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d800da is composed of 84.7% red, 0% green and 85.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0.9% cyan, 100% magenta, 0% yellow and 14.5% black. It has a hue angle of 299.4 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 42.7%. #d800da color hex could be obtained by blending #ff00ff with #b100b5. Closest websafe color is: #cc00cc.

#d800da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d800da has RGB values of R:216, G:0, B:218 and CMYK values of C:0.01, M:1, Y:0, K:0.15. Its decimal value is 14155994.

Shades and Tints of #d800da
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020002 is the darkest color, while #ffeeff is the lightest one.
